36th visitor, Write a Review

Contact us

re: Ten Depot Street on 10 Depot St, La Grande (541) 963-8766 WebSite
Please include your correct email address.

others like you also visit

TCBY Clemson
1390 Tiger Blvd, Clemson, SC

BCD Tofu House
9520 Garden Grove Blvd, Garden Grove, CA

Firehouse Subs
318 Gulf Breeze Pkwy, Gulf Breeze, FL

Ranking of nearby Restaurants
# Name Rate
1 Ten Depot Street, 10 Depot St5.00
2Smokehouse Restaurant, 2208 Adams Ave4.00


36 visits to this page. You are the 36th. Edit page dinehere.us
Searching...
Let's find Restaurants near your location